Warning Signs You Need Wall Cavity Water Extraction

Some signs of water damage are easy to spot. Others are hidden. That’s why it’s important to know what to look for. If you see any of these signs, it’s time to act. Ignoring them can lead to bigger problems. And that’s something you don’t want to deal with.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Even if you clean the area, a musty smell can stay. That’s a sign of moisture trapped inside walls. You don’t want to ignore this. It can lead to mold. And that’s something that can be hard to fix. It’s better to act fast.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Stains can be a sign that water is trapped inside. They don’t always mean a leak. But they can be a red flag. You should check these areas carefully. It’s not always obvious. But it’s something that needs attention.

Warped or Sagging Drywall

If your drywall is warping or sagging, that’s a sign of moisture. It’s not something to ignore. It can lead to structural issues. And that’s something that can be expensive to fix. It’s better to get help before it gets worse.

High Humidity Levels

If your home feels damp or humid, that’s a sign. It can be from water trapped in walls. You should check the humidity levels. If they’re high, it’s time to act. It’s not just about comfort. It’s about keeping your home safe.

Unexplained Puddles or Damp Spots

If you see puddles or damp spots that don’t go away, that’s a sign. It can be from water that’s trapped inside walls. It’s not always obvious. But it’s something that needs to be fixed. Ignoring it can lead to bigger problems.

Peeling Paint or Bubbling Wallpaper

Paint that peels or wallpaper that bubbles can be a sign of moisture. It’s not always obvious. But it’s something that needs to be checked. It can be a sign of water trapped inside walls. And that’s something that can lead to mold.

Wall Cavity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or water leak that’s easy to spot Yes No It’s best to call a pro if you’re not sure. They can check for hidden damage.
Water trapped in walls from a burst pipe No Yes It’s not something you can fix on your own. It needs specialized equipment.
Water from a roof leak that’s already caused damage No Yes It’s important to act fast. Water trapped in walls can lead to mold.
Water from a flood that’s left standing for days No Yes Standing water can cause serious damage. It’s best to get help right away.
Water that’s been in walls for more than 48 hours No Yes After 48 hours, the risk of mold increases. It’s time to call a pro.
Water that’s causing warping or sagging in drywall No Yes It’s a sign of serious moisture buildup. It needs professional help.

Some situations are best left to professionals. Wall Cavity Water Extraction isn’t something you can do on your own if the damage is serious. It’s not just about the water. It’s about the structure of your home. And that’s something that needs the right tools and expertise.

Wall Cavity Water Extraction Cost In Seagrove, NC

Wall Cavity Water Extraction can vary in cost based on how much water is inside and how long it’s been there. It’s not a small job. And it’s not something you can ignore. These are general estimates. They can change based on the situ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ial assessment and planning $100 – $300 The size of the area and the tools needed.
Water removal from walls $500 – $2,500 The amount of water and how deep it’s trapped.
Dehumidification and drying $200 – $1,000 The time it takes to dry and the equipment used.
Inspection and cleanup $150 – $500 The extent of the damage and the area affected.
Final report and follow-up $50 – $150 The details included and the time spent on the report.
More repairs or replacements $200 – $1,500 Any damaged materials that need fixing or replacing.

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ates to help you understand what to expect. It’s better to know the cost before the work starts. That way, you can plan accordingly.
